Stuart Turton
Stuart Turton is a British author known for his debut novel 'The Seven Deaths of Evelyn Hardcastle', which won the Costa First Novel Award in 2018. His work is characterized by intricate plots and a blend of genres, including mystery and science fiction.

1. The Last Murder At The End Of The World
In a world where a deadly fog has wiped out civilization, a small island remains a sanctuary for its 122 villagers and three scientists. Life is peaceful until one of the scientists is found murdered, threatening the island's safety. The murder has compromised the island's security system, which keeps the fog at bay. With only 107 hours to solve the crime, the islanders face a daunting challenge: their memories of the night of the murder have been erased. As the clock ticks down, they must uncover the truth to prevent the fog from engulfing their last refuge.

3. The 7 1/2 Deaths Of Evelyn Hardcastle
In a thrilling blend of mystery and time-loop narrative, a man named Aiden Bishop finds himself trapped in a bizarre cycle at a lavish estate, where he must solve the murder of Evelyn Hardcastle. Each day, Aiden wakes up in the body of a different guest, reliving the same day over and over, as he races against time to uncover the truth and break free from the loop. With each new perspective, Aiden gathers crucial clues, but he must navigate a web of secrets, deceit, and danger, where nothing is as it seems, and every decision could alter the outcome.

4. The Devil And The Dark Water
A Murder on the High Seas
Set in the 17th century, this gripping historical mystery unfolds aboard a Dutch East India Company ship bound for Amsterdam. The narrative follows a detective and his loyal bodyguard as they navigate a treacherous voyage plagued by ominous supernatural occurrences and a series of gruesome murders. As the ship sails through turbulent waters, the duo must unravel the dark secrets hidden among the passengers and crew, confronting a malevolent force that threatens to doom them all. With its intricate plot and richly atmospheric setting, the story weaves a tale of suspense, deception, and the eternal battle between good and evil.
